Have a choice of two used 9-cell batteries for same price... Which one would you pick?
1) 6 cycles, 84.45 full capacity (of 93.6 design cap), first-used 2011/05, made by LGC
2) 154 cycles, 85.86 full capacity (of 93.96 design cap), first-used 2011/10, Panasonic

Re: Which of these 2 used Lenovo batteries is the better pic
Again unless you know the history, I would not trust cycle count. It can be deceptive. A laptop always attached to an external dock and never ever allowed to discharge or discharged a bit then recharge again in a very hot environment is not good. That's only a few scenario of many.
What I would look for is age (about the same), remaining capacity (about the same but Pany is 6 months newer), manufacturer (prefer Panasonic), and history (unknown). So given those options, I'd say Pany.
